CEO Says the Biggest Super Bowl Party This Year Just Might Be on Facebook

Freecast.com's Facebook app guides users to NBC's live coverage of Super Bowl XLVI.

    ORLANDO, FL, February 04, 2012 /Television PR News/ -- Thanks to NBC, the way we watch live sports is about to change forever. Super Bowl XLVI will be the first ever Super Bowl to be broadcast LIVE for free over the Internet, and now FreeCast.com CEO William Mobley wants to throw the biggest party online, a Facebook party, and you're invited!

With the FreeCast App for Facebook, you and your friends will be able to watch NBC's and the NFL's LIVE coverage of the big game through Facebook, which means you'll be able to chat online with friends and other Facebookers about every crazy play, every ridiculous call, every monumental touchdown, all on the same screen as the game itself.
